MINISTRATION

relief, succor, succour, ministration

(noun) assistance in time of difficulty; “the contributions provided some relief for the victims”

Source: WordNet® 3.1

Min`is*tra"tion, n. Etym: [L. ministratio, fr. ministrare.]

Definition: The act of ministering; service; ministry. "The days of his ministration." Luke i. 23.

Source: Webster’s Unabridged Dictionary 1913 Edition
